Subject: [PATCH 2/4] mt76: add rcu locking in tid reorder function

Avoids having the tid or station entry disappear prematurely.
Also cancel the reorder work earlier to avoid further processing delayed
by waiting for the lock to be released
Signed-off-by: Felix Fietkau <nbd@nbd.name>
---
dr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/agg-rx.c | 6 ++++--
1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/agg-rx.c b/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/agg-rx.c
index dbf4057d2d3e..b67acc6189bf 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/agg-rx.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/agg-rx.c
@@ -103,6 +103,7 @@ mt76_rx_aggr_reorder_work(struct work_struct *work)
__skb_queue_head_init(&frames);
local_bh_disable();
+ rcu_read_lock();
spin_lock(&tid->lock);
mt76_rx_aggr_check_release(tid, &frames);
@@ -114,6 +115,7 @@ mt76_rx_aggr_reorder_work(struct work_struct *work)
REORDER_TIMEOUT);
mt76_rx_complete(dev, &frames, -1);
+ rcu_read_unlock();
local_bh_enable();
}
@@ -266,6 +268,8 @@ static void mt76_rx_aggr_shutdown(struct mt76_dev *dev, struct mt76_rx_tid *tid)
u8 size = tid->size;
int i;
+ cancel_delayed_work(&tid->reorder_work);
+
spin_lock_bh(&tid->lock);
tid->stopped = true;
@@ -280,8 +284,6 @@ static void mt76_rx_aggr_shutdown(struct mt76_dev *dev, struct mt76_rx_tid *tid)
}
spin_unlock_bh(&tid->lock);
-
- cancel_delayed_work(&tid->reorder_work);
}
void mt76_rx_aggr_stop(struct mt76_dev *dev, struct mt76_wcid *wcid, u8 tidno)
